Word-by-Word Analysis
| # | Original | Strong's | English | Definition |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 1 | אִם | H518 | used very widely as demonstrative, lo!; interrogative, whether?; or conditional, if, although; also oh that!, when; hence, as a negative, not | |
| 2 | יַזְקִ֣ין | H2204 | thereof wax old | to be old |
| 3 | בָּאָ֣רֶץ | H776 | in the earth | the earth (at large, or partitively a land) |
| 4 | שָׁרְשׁ֑וֹ | H8328 | Though the root | a root (literally or figuratively) |
| 5 | וּ֝בֶעָפָ֗ר | H6083 | in the ground | dust (as powdered or gray); hence, clay, earth, mud |
| 6 | יָמ֥וּת | H4191 | thereof die | to die (literally or figuratively); causatively, to kill |
| 7 | גִּזְעֽוֹ׃ | H1503 | and the stock | the trunk or stump of a tree (as felled or as planted) |
